At its core, Advanced Queuing Unlocked is a framework of dynamic, adaptive request management. Unlike basic queue systems that process requests in lines, this technology uses predictive algorithms, machine learning, and real-time analytics to prioritize, balance, and direct workloads across distributed environments. It enables systems to think ahead—redirecting traffic, queuing high-priority tasks, and scaling resources automatically.
This isn’t only about speed. It’s about system resilience. By intelligently managing request flow, the technology reduces latency, prevents cascading failures, and ensures consistent service even during unpredictable spikes. Whether integrated into cloud infrastructures, customer service platforms, or industrial automation, it transforms reactive queues into proactive pipelines.

Q: How does queuing improve system performance?
A: By organizing and prioritizing incoming requests, advanced queuing systems balance load across resources, reducing wait times and bottlenecks. They automatically adjust priorities based on urgency, resource availability, and business objectives—without manual intervention.
Q: Is this only for large enterprises?
A: No. While enterprises benefit most, modern implementations scale down to mid-market and even integrated platforms supporting gig workers, support desks, and logistics networks—offering adaptable solutions across organizational size.

Clarifying Common Misconceptions
Myth: Advanced queuing replaces human oversight.
Fact: It enhances, but does not replace, strategic decision-making and monitoring. Human expertise remains essential to tune algorithms and manage exceptions.
Myth: Only cloud-based systems benefit.
Fact: On-premise and hybrid environments increasingly adopt these tools to bridge legacy systems with modern performance needs—bridging gaps without full migration.
Myth: It guarantees zero delays.
Fact: While it dramatically reduces wait and congestion, absolute predictability depends on external variables. Realistic expectations include measurable reductions in latency and reliability.
